Uploaded image for project: 'HBase'
  1. HBase
  2. HBASE-20331 clean up shaded packaging for 2.1
  3. HBASE-20334

add a test that expressly uses both our shaded client and the one from hadoop 3

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• 2.0.0
    • 3.0.0-alpha-1, 2.1.0
    • hadoop3, shading
    • None
    • Hide
      <!-- markdown -->

      HBase now includes a helper script that can be used to run a basic functionality test for a given HBase installation at in `dev_support`. The test can optionally be given an HBase client artifact to rely on and can optionally be given specific Hadoop client artifacts to use.

      For usage information see `./dev-support/hbase_nightly_pseudo-distributed-test.sh --help`.

      The project nightly tests now make use of this test to check running on top of Hadoop 2, Hadoop 3, and Hadoop 3 with shaded client artifacts.
      Show
      <!-- markdown --> HBase now includes a helper script that can be used to run a basic functionality test for a given HBase installation at in `dev_support`. The test can optionally be given an HBase client artifact to rely on and can optionally be given specific Hadoop client artifacts to use. For usage information see `./dev-support/hbase_nightly_pseudo-distributed-test.sh --help`. The project nightly tests now make use of this test to check running on top of Hadoop 2, Hadoop 3, and Hadoop 3 with shaded client artifacts.

    Description

      Since we're making a shaded client that bleed out of our namespace and into Hadoop's, we should ensure that we can show our clients coexisting. Even if it's just an IT that successfully talks to both us and HDFS via our respective shaded clients, that'd be a big help in keeping us proactive.

      Attachments

        1. HBASE-20334.0.patch
          103 kB
          Sean Busbey
        2. HBASE-20334.1.patch
          167 kB
          Sean Busbey

        Issue Links

          Activity

            People

              busbey Sean Busbey
              busbey Sean Busbey
              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: